星期六:I didn’t do too much during the day, but in the evening I headed out with Becca and Heather to the Ruifeng night market for some after dinner snacks. We first took Heather to try the dry ice ice cream and then got Becca some of the Thai ice cream that is made by freezing the milk and toppings then rolling it into little ice cream rolls. I then had to try some bubble tea toast because I had read a list of things you have to eat at Ruifeng and that was the only one I hadn’t tried yet. It turned out to be a kind of sandwich pocket with a milk tea spread and a ton of boba, which wasn’t terrible but was just really sticky and gooey and the boba kept falling out and sticking to me. We then all got some drinks and I opted for a Korean flavored drink thing that comes in a fake lightbulb for a cup, because why not.
